Broadway's biggest night of the year attracted Broadway favorites and fans alike. As winners took to the stage and host Ariana DeBose guided the evening with musical mash-up numbers bookending the show, the Broadway community took to social media to celebrate the evening.
Check out these 16 posts from nominees, winners, and supporters as Broadway honors the stand-outs from the 2021-2022 season.
